Bayern star Coman tears knee ligaments in Champions League clash with Tottenham


The French winger was forced to hobble off after being catapulted into the air during a freakish first-half incident. Bayern Munich goalscorer Kingsley Coman faces an extended term on the sidelines after suffering a knee ligament tear that cut short his Champions League outing against Tottenham on Wednesday evening.
The 23-year-old was substituted mid-way through the first half at Allianz Arena, after opening the scoring for the Bundesliga champions in the 14th minute with a smart finish past Spurs goalkeeper Paulo Gazzaniga.
With no opposition defender in sight, Coman suffered the injury while trying to control the ball and was catapulted into the air before landing awkwardly - with what appeared to be a hyperextension of his left knee.
